The position
The Head of Content and Social Media (owned, earned and paid) will lead and be responsible for the strategy, creation and execution of content across multiple platforms to inspire action, raise awareness, and support the organisations strategic and fundraising objectives. You will work closely with senior leadership, fundraising, and our brand and communications teams to craft compelling content that elevates the World Vision Australia (WVA) brand and its influence across boardrooms, loungerooms, classrooms, cabinet rooms and congregations.
This role requires a deep understanding of digital marketing trends, building and commercialising social media awareness, excellent leadership and cross-organisation collaboration, and a passion for delivering against strategic goals. This is a unique opportunity to drive measurable growth for the world’s largest NGO.
Due to the nature of our work, this role will be required to be on-call and/or undertake work outside of business hours.
Key Responsibilities
- Strategic Leadership - Lead and mentor a content and social media team to achieve WVA’s strategic goals. Collaborate with stakeholders and provide strategic advice on social media issues and risks.
- Content Strategy and Creation - Develop and oversee multi-channel content strategies across TikTok, Meta, YouTube, and LinkedIn. Manage video content production and drive innovative content creation.
- Social Media Management and Optimisation - Lead social media strategy and manage all platforms for WVA and the CEO. Optimise campaigns, monitor trends, and turn cultural moments into social media opportunities.
- People Leadership - Attract, retain, and develop top talent while ensuring compliance with employment laws. Foster a collaborative and inclusive work environment and lead performance management cycles.
Who we’re looking for
As the successful applicant, you will have a breadth of capabilities including the ability to see opportunities where others see obstacles and demonstrate a can-do attitude, creativity and a focus on solutions.
You will have:
- Senior level experience in content or social media marketing roles, with significant retail experience.
- Proven ability to lead and mentor high-performing teams and manage stakeholder relationships professionally.
- Deep understanding of platform-specific content strategies, emerging social media trends, and managing social media advertising campaigns.
- Strong portfolio of successful, large-scale social campaigns and editorial initiatives.
- Ability to thrive in a dynamic digital environment and work well under pressure.
- Proficient in using analytics tools (Google Analytics, Hootsuite, Sprout Social) and expert in reporting and presenting on social media analytics and ROI optimization.
- Relevant qualifications and experience in marketing, social media marketing and content marketing.
